Branch Director Overview

The Branch Director is accountable for managing the day‑to‑day branch operations to ensure operational efficiencies, quality of patient care, regulatory compliance, support of business development & patient base growth, achievement of key performance indicators, and people management/development. The Branch Director supervises the branch/clinical staff, ensures regulatory compliance, manages long‑range planning, fiscal viability and quality of care, recruits, interviews, and hires staff, monitors quality care and organizational performance, and coordinates activities with other disciplines as needed.

Essential

Functions
  • Develops, plans, implements, analyzes and organizes operations for the Branch.
  • Responsible for the delivery of care for all patients served by the Branch by providing supervision and support to the Clinical Manager(s).
  • Works in conjunction with the Area Director of Operations or the AVP of Operations and Finance Department to establish Branch’s revenue and budget goals.
  • Recognizes the clinical leadership and provides support and supervision to the Clinical Manager(s) to promote more effective performance and delivery of quality home care services.
  • Maintains office operations in an efficient, productive, effective, and organized manner, which provides a safe working environment for employees, meeting local ordinances and fire and safety regulations in compliance with the company policies.
  • Conducts continuous quality improvement quarterly committee meetings, reviews all patient satisfaction data, and follows up on negative patient satisfaction surveys and follow‑up visits with referral sources.
  • Communicates with the Area Director of Operations or the AVP of Operations for direction, problem‑solving, and implementation of programs and protocols.
  • Partners with Sales Directors and Account Manager(s) to meet budgeted admission goals and participates in sales and marketing initiatives.
